Questions to ask your crush about you

As a person, how do you think I am?

You need to know first what she/he thinks you are, if she considers you to be a good person then you can go ahead and ask the following questions. By this, you can easily know what is your reputation in your crush’s eyes.

Follow-up questions

  1. What makes you feel that?
  2. Am I good for you?
  3. Do you think I deserve you?
  4. Should I remain the same or improve?

Is there anything you think I’ll never do?

This is a great question, but you could also ask your crush only if you both are close and know what you would or would not do. You’d be surprised at what some people can come up with, and learning about other people’s perceptions of your limitations may be both amusing and eye-opening.

What do you think we have in common?

This is a nice way to find out how well your friend knows you. For example, you and your friend share a propensity of sleeping late at night, or you both enjoy coffee. It’s entertaining to freely discuss common habits and joke about them.
